idyl (noun) a short poem descriptive of rural or pastoral life Synonyms: bucolic, eclogue, idyll
(noun) a musical composition that evokes rural life Synonyms: idyll, pastoral, pastorale
idyll (noun) a short poem descriptive of rural or pastoral life Synonyms: bucolic, eclogue, idyl
(noun) a musical composition that evokes rural life Synonyms: idyl, pastoral, pastorale
(noun) an episode of such pastoral or romantic charm as to qualify as the subject of a poetic idyll
